I took Kara's hand to warm it. It was chilly waiting to get into the community center. I hadn't guessed there would be so many people. "Your hand is warm," she said. "Yours isn't. We’ll trade places in a little bit so I can warm up your other hand." “Why are you so much warmer? Is it because you're an elf?" “No. I have pockets and I'm not afraid to use them." "I'm not afraid to use mine. My hands won't fit. Women's pockets are for decoration. They only hold a little maybe your fingertips. Guys’ pockets can hold two or three hands." I glanced at her with a grin but said nothing. She glared at me. “No.” My grin grew. "I didn't say anything. You did. I promised to be a gentleman. I serve the goddess of loyalty. Breaking a promise would bring her displeasure." "Have you seen all three of these?” I asked. "Not Vertigo. You?" I nodded. “I saw Psycho and Vertigo opening nights.” “What about The Birds?" "My girlfriend had to work that night. So we went later." “You didn't go with someone else?" "No. I wasn't seeing anyone else. When I date someone, I’m faithful. Just because I don't like to keep my pants on, doesn't mean I won't.” “I haven't seen you with many women lately.” “That's because I've been thinking about asking you out and I knew you wouldn't agree if I was sleeping around. I'm not going to hurt you like that." "Even if I won't sleep with you?” "Yes, and I'm okay with you not sleeping with me.” "So this isn't another attempt at getting me into your bed?" "No, I won't lie. I do want to sleep with you. But, I want to spend time with you too. I'm sorry for that pass I made and I'm sorry for flirting so much." "And what about that time you invited me to join those other women?" I sighed. "I shouldn't have done that.” "You've never apologized for that." “I'm sorry I put you on the spot and made you uncomfortable. I'm glad you said no. I'd rather sleep with you alone." "That's as close to an apology as I'm going to get, isn't it?” "Do you want me to lie?" "No.” "Good. Because I'll never lie to you.” “So you're thinking of us in an actual relationship?" I nodded. "Yes." "And not like you and Lorraine?" I chuckled. "No. Lorraine is a good friend. I was someone for her to be with while she got over Payton. She was someone to go to when I didn't want to be alone." "And what about your ex?" "What ex? The one I took to see The Birds? She's not even still alive." "No. The one you just saw in Hartvale.” "Oh. That's over. It was a little odd because I never got to say goodbye, but I'm no longer interested in her. I had no desire to get back together with her." “Even for a night?" "I was interested in someone else." I looked her over to let her know who it was. "Worshiping the Goddess of Loyalty doesn't mean being loyal only to her but to everyone. I take my faith very seriously." "Anyone who will sit on a rooftop until midnight naked in January has to be. But I don't know much about your faith." "Maybe sometime I can teach you." I paid for admission and we finally got inside. I switched sides with Kara to warm her other hand. She smiled. As we sat down, I took off my hat and glasses. I noticed the looks we got. I'd offered to use a glamour to look human, but Kara hadn't wanted me to. I used the hat and glasses instead. Too many made a fuss. Either they didn't like me or they wanted my autograph. I got a few dark looks as Kara leaned against me and I put an arm around her. If I wanted to date her, I couldn't worry about others. Soon the movies started and people focused on those. I relaxed and enjoyed the first real date I'd had since Tiffany. I enjoyed all three movies. Kara seemed to also, though she'd press closer to me as the music got intense. I chuckled at that a few times and she made a face. I laughed again and asked if she wanted to sit on my lap. She moved for about two seconds. I didn't mind. “Where do you want to go eat?" I asked as we were leaving. Kara shrugged. "I'm flexible. What about you? What do you need to avoid again?” "Things high in iron. No spinach, beets, or beef.” "So no steak house.” “Probably for the best. Do you like barbecue?” “I love it.” “Great. Why don't we go there?” The dinner conversation consisted of a lot of questions about my diet and comparing elven food with human food. Kara was surprised to learn that Underhill we had the same animals but none had iron. I didn't mind. I was used to questions and she was just curious. We got more looks, but we ignored them. I wasn't even sure if Kara saw them at all. Back at the apartment building, I made sure Kara got into her place before going into mine. I met Rich again. "More apples?" "Smoked string cheese." "Sahar's pregnancy is going smoothly so far, with no complications and no morning sickness. Count your blessings." “I know. I am. I just wish she'd get these cravings at a normal hour. What about you? Where have you been?” “A date." "Looks like you were coming from Kara's." "I was.” Rich cocked his head. "You were on a date with Kara?" I nodded. “She trusts you?" "For one date. Let’s hope there's more.” "Don't you hurt her. She's been through enough already.” “I know. I won't." "That explains why it's been so quiet at your place." "I'm not always loud.” "Uh-huh, I need to get these to Sahar. Good night.” "Night." I was getting ready for bed when someone pounded on my door. "Sean Riley Wysanorin, you open up," Sahar called. I chuckled. Her baby wasn't going to get away with anything with a voice like that. I answered the door. "What's this I hear about you and Kara?" “We went on a date. We saw the Hitchcock marathon." “Is this another of your attempts to get in her pants?” “No, I want to date her and spend time and have fun with her." "You better treat her right." "I intend to.” “You better. I don't care if you are eight feet tall, I'll kick your ass if you hurt her.” "Yes, ma'am." "Sahar, come get the cheese you just had to have ten minutes ago," Rich said from the door. "I need to watch out for Kara." "Sean isn't going to do anything tonight. Let him sleep and come on." Sahar frowned but followed her husband. I sighed and went to bed and dreamt about Kara instead.
